html中的属性很多,同样可以使用angularjs来定义:
ng-attr-(suffix)=只能使用变量定义
<div title="angularjs中的title">title</div>
<div ng-attr-title="angularjs中的title">title</div><!--这样写显示不出来标题-->
<div ng-attr-title="'angularjs中的title'">title</div><!--这样写显示不出来标题-->
<div ng-attr-title="{{titleStr}}">title</div><!--只能使用变量定义-->
angular.module('myApp',[])
.controller('myCtrl',['$scope',function($scope){
$scope.titleStr = "angularjs中的title";
}]);
ng-bind中使用字符可以将文字显示出来
<span ng-bind=" 'angularjs中的title' ";
本文探讨了在AngularJS中如何使用ng-attr-*指令进行属性绑定,详细解释了为什么直接使用字符串赋值无法显示属性,而使用变量则可以,并通过一个具体的例子展示了如何正确设置属性。
1万+

被折叠的 条评论
为什么被折叠?



